Truist is an American bank created in 2019 by the merger of BB&T and SunTrust, two southeastern regional banks whose combination produced one of the largest institutions in the United States. It runs consumer and small business banking across the southeast and mid-Atlantic, a substantial commercial and corporate bank, and wealth management, having sold its insurance brokerage in 2024 to concentrate capital on banking. Headquartered in Charlotte and listed on the New York Stock Exchange, it spent several years absorbing the technology integration that the merger required.

Please review the following job description:

Provides in-office client and advisor support to a team of Wealth Advisors managing a portfolio of high net-worth clients. Closely works with assigned advisor(s) to meet the needs and objectives of the client and will serve as the primary point of intake for a majority of requests from advisor(s) and clients, playing a key front-office role in interfacing with clients. The teammate will support workload management, and triage and delegate client and advisor operational requests to a centralized service team as appropriate.

General Description of Available Benefits for Eligible Employees of Truist Financial Corporation: All regular teammates (not temporary or contingent workers) working 20 hours or more per week are eligible for benefits, though eligibility for specific benefits may be determined by the division of Truist offering the position. Truistoffers medical, dental, vision, life insurance, disability, accidental death and dismemberment, tax-preferred savings accounts, and a 401k plan to teammates. Teammates also receive no less than 10 days of vacation (prorated based on date of hire and by full-time or part-time status) during their first year of employment, along with 10 sick days (also prorated), and paid holidays.
